TPDK's novel way of protest seeking release of prisoners who have served more than a decade.


Thanthai Periyar Dravidar Kazhagam (TPDK) party members today petitioned the District collector in which they sought the release of prisoners who have served a jail term of more than 10 years in Tamil Nadu. The protest was led by TDPK President, K. Ramakrishnan.

The petitioners jointly requested that the prisoners be released on the birth centenary of DR. M.G.Ramachandran (MGR), the former Chief Minister of Tamil Nadu.



The sight of the protestors being self hand-cuffed and standing behind the bars garnered the attention of the public and the staff at the Collectorate. One of the petitioners stated that 'In the state of Karnataka and Kerala, those prisoners charged with life-term and served several years in the prison are been released. But here in the State of Tamil Nadu, prisoners even after serving two decades continue to languish in the prisons'.

Members of TPDK party also demanded release of A.G.Perarivalan along with 6 other convicts in Rajiv Gandhi's assassination. They also pointed out that the convicts have been serving sentence for more than 25 years and the government should consider releasing them during the centenary birthday celebrations of Dr. MGR.
